Solutions for "well informed crossword clue" by Letter Count

5 Letters

SAVVY: Possessing practical knowledge and good judgment.

6 Letters

VERSED: Experienced or skilled in; knowledgeable about.

7 Letters

ERUDITE: Having or showing great knowledge or learning.

8 Letters

INFORMED: Having or showing a lot of knowledge about a subject or situation.

10 Letters

ACQUAINTED: Made aware of or familiar with.

13 Letters

KNOWLEDGEABLE: Possessing a wide range of knowledge.

More About "well informed crossword clue"

The term "well informed" in crosswords often points to a person's state of knowledge, awareness, or expertise. Clues hinting at this concept can vary widely, from direct inquiries about someone who "knows a lot" to more nuanced descriptions like "up to speed" or "having the facts." The challenge in solving such clues often lies in identifying the specific nuance of "being informed" that the puzzle setter intends, and then matching it to a word of the correct length and common crossword usage.

Words like SAVVY, ERUDITE, and KNOWLEDGEABLE are popular choices because they precisely convey different shades of being informed—from practical street smarts (SAVVY) to deep academic understanding (ERUDITE), and a broad grasp of facts (KNOWLEDGEABLE). Understanding these distinctions can significantly speed up your solving process when you encounter similar clues.

Crossword constructors love these types of clues as they allow for a rich vocabulary of synonyms. Being able to recall a variety of words for "well informed" at different letter counts is a key skill for any crossword enthusiast.

Are there synonyms for "well informed" commonly found in crosswords?

Yes, common synonyms for "well informed" often found as answers in crosswords include 'SAVVY', 'ERUDITE', 'VERSED', 'KNOWLEDGEABLE', 'ACQUAINTED', 'BRIGHT', 'CLUEDIN', and 'UPTOSPEED'. These words frequently appear for clues related to being knowledgeable, current, or aware.
